What graduate programs does Bard offer?

We offer four degree programs: 

  • MBA in Sustainability
  • MEd in Environmental Education
  • MS in Climate Science and Policy
  • MS in Environmental Policy

PLUS, a series of dual degree options: 

  • MS/MBA in Sustainability 
  • BA/MS in Environmental Policy 
  • BA/MS in Climate Science and Policy
  • MS/JD with Pace Law School
  • MS/MAT with Bard MAT Program
  • MEd/MAT with Bard MAT Program

Let's talk about your sustainability career.

  • Our individualized approach to career planning, deep alumni network, and focus on experiential learning is like putting your career on the fast track to impact. 
  •  While in the programs,  all students go through a mentored job search, develop deep subject-matter expertise, and build strong professional networks.
  •  For the MS and M.Ed. degrees in particular, students are required to do a 4-6 month professional internship. That experience pays off (literally), as 30-50% of the professional internships turn directly into full-time jobs. 

Admissions Overview

  • Bard’s Graduate Programs in Sustainability enroll motivated students who want to change the world, whether they are just graduating college or have been in the workforce for 30+ years. Our students come from all academic and professional backgrounds; from dancers to scientists to finance professionals to climate activists. 
  •  We welcome applications from diverse candidates—representing all races, religions, ethnicities, sexual orientations, gender identifications, abilities, socioeconomic statuses, and political affiliations. We believe that everyone needs to be part of creating a sustainable future and look forward to reviewing your application. 
  •  Scholarships available, no GRE/GMAT required, and official transcripts are not required for the application process. You can find more information about the application process here.
